Maintaining Muscle Mass for Overall Health
You don't have to be an aspiring bodybuilder to care about muscle mass. Maintaining healthy muscle mass is crucial for staying active and healthy, especially as we age. Strong muscles support daily activities and help prevent injuries. Building and preserving muscle involves a combination of exercise, strength training, and proper nutrition.
The Critical Role of Diet in Muscle Building
Alongside regular exercise, your diet plays a vital role in building and maintaining strong muscles. Consuming the right nutrients provides the necessary building blocks for muscle repair and growth. A balanced diet ensures that your muscles have the fuel they need to recover after workouts and to grow stronger over time.
Protein: The Building Block of Muscles
Protein is essential for muscle growth, making up a significant portion of our muscle and organ tissues. This collection of amino acids helps repair and build muscle fibers after exercise. While protein supplements like shakes can boost intake, many delicious whole foods also provide ample protein to meet your needs.
Beyond Protein: Carbs, Vitamins, and Minerals
While protein is crucial, other nutrients like carbohydrates, vitamins, and minerals also play important roles in muscle building. Carbohydrates provide the energy needed for effective workouts, while vitamins and minerals support various bodily functions that aid in muscle repair and growth. A well-rounded diet incorporating these nutrients is key to building strong muscles.
Top 8 Foods to Boost Muscle Mass
Incorporating the right foods into your diet can significantly enhance your muscle-building efforts. Foods like eggs, fish, nuts, soybeans, Greek yogurt, cottage cheese, olive oil, and quinoa are excellent choices. These foods are rich in protein and other essential nutrients that support muscle growth and overall health, making them perfect additions to your diet.
